Output 249f90a159435ebd27b3ffe6ab35053c7b432193ea748ba92e2ff8066c1f875e:1

value
995300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b2cf1b1394bed3d9b15d86447ece295e8ebc0da OP_EQUAL
address
35dJpZfZTNGauTrP2bg6zWUZS4PAoinsr8
transaction
249f90a159435ebd27b3ffe6ab35053c7b432193ea748ba92e2ff8066c1f875e
confirmations
337376
spent
true